Have you tasted ‘Mirjay Mithai’ of Nalanda? It does not spoil for many days, the taste is also wonderful

Mo. Mahmood Alam / Nalanda. Such a sweet of Bihar that you too will say wow after eating it! The name of this sweet is Mirjay. This sweet is basically being made in Nagarnausa market of Nalanda district since before independence. However, now this sweet is made more in Fatuha of Patna district. Nalanda’s ‘Nishchalganj Peda’ is world famous, people from USA, Saudi and Bangladesh are crazy about the taste

Mo. Mahmood Alam / Nalanda. You must have eaten famous sweets of many famous places, but today we are telling you about such a place, which is identified by the tree made of Khove there. This sweet is famous for its purity. Along with India, this tree goes to Bangladesh, America and Saudi Arabia. The way of making it is also traditional.
